Newcastle United face Manchester United on home turf tomorrow night in the 1st of a series of big games. Newcastle who took a point from Old Trafford on the 1st day of the season need to take something away from the game after finding themselves back within 2 points of the drop zone.

Manchester United travel to the North East having picked up the Carling Cup after a penalty shootout against Tottenham on Sunday, whilst Newcastle host after a dismal 1-0 defeat at Bolton.

Whilst United have lost just 2 games all season and won 5 and drawn just the 1 of their last 6, Newcastle have won just 6 games all season, drawing 2 and losing 3 of their last 6.

Alex Ferguson has confirmed that Wayne Rooney will be available after shaking off a virus, but John O'Shea who was replaced by Vidic on Sunday with 15 minutes of normal time to go, remains a doubt.

Unlike Fergie's fully fit side, Chris Hughton is struggling to manage the injury crisis at Newcastle and continues to be without Michael Owen, Joey Barton, Danny Guthrie and Damian Duff. Nicky Butt has joined that injury list and Kevin Nolan is still seeing out his suspension. There is also no sign of a comeback for Ignacio "nacho" Gonzalez who has been out since September with an Achilles injury, despite rumours he had hoped to be fit for the beginning of March. However, if he does feature in the squad (though unlikely) he is unlikely to start and will almost certainly see the majority of the 90minutes on the bench.

Alan Smith is desperate for pitch time after returning from injury and failing to come off the bench on Sunday but will have to battle it out with Geremi who replaced Butt at the weekend.

Hughton has his pick of strikers with Ameobi, Martins, Viduka and Carroll all available for selection.

Chris Hughton has confirmed he has appointed Steve Harper as Captain for the match, replacing the injured Nicky Butt.
